Network Rail is looking for a Lead Trainer in S&T to join the team at the Larbert Training Centre. In this position, you’ll play a pivotal role in supporting the growth of railway newcomers, apprentices, and seasoned employees looking to enhance their expertise in a new area.
About the role (External)
As an S&T specialist, you’ll be part of a supportive and close-knit team at the Larbert Training Centre, consisting of six Lead Trainers and two Senior Trainers, each focusing on specific disciplines. This opportunity allows you to advance your career, with access to funded further education programs and CPD training days. We seek a passionate individual eager to share knowledge, nurture others' growth, and build a career within Network Rail. A strong commitment to safety and a safety-critical mindset are essential, along with previous experience in delivering S&T training.
Note: A recognised training qualification, such as a City & Guilds Level 3 in Training and Assessing (or equivalent), is required.
